| Summary: | This paper presents a study of estimating bearing capacity of shallow sites using an alternatives method, which is nondestructive in nature without performing any borehole. Initially, two important parameters, which are, shear wave velocity profile and damping collected by means of Spectral Analysis of Surface Waves method. Shear waves velocity used to provide an elastic Shear Modulus G, and Young’s Modulus, E. Damping at current strain is obtained by using Halfpower Bandwidth Method with various sources from possible low to high frequency. Both parameters, which is measured at low strain, used to adjust to larger strains through hyperbolic relationships with reference strains obtained from the equation. Comparison to conventional method Plate Load Tests and an empirical equation provided previous researcher were made and good agreement achieved by different of 10%. |
